David Thompson adapted the Charles Dickens classic, which will feature direction by Michael Unger. Previews will begin Dec. 2 with an official opening Dec. 7 on the McCarter's Matthews Stage; the limited engagement will run through Dec. 23.
Heading the cast as Ebenezer Scrooge will be James A. Stephens, who was seen on Broadway in 45 Seconds from Broadway and Off-Broadway in House and Garden. Stephens will be joined onstage by Lisa Altomare, Barnaby Carpenter, Kevin Collins, Kathy Fitzgerald, Richard Gallagher, Karron Graves, Janet Metz, Ned Noyes, John O'Creagh, Karen Pittman and Ronica Reddick.
The adult ensemble comprises Joel Bauer, Adolpho Blaire, Christopher Brady, Laurie Gardner, Jason Benjamin Gill, Shanna Heverly, Nick Kepley, Mary Elizabeth Milton, Mahalia Miner-LeGrand, Jed Peterson and Jill Sanders.
A Christmas Carol, according to press notes, is a "timeless holiday masterpiece of Ebenezer Scrooge and his magical journey into Christmas past, present and future."
The design team includes set designer Ming Cho Lee, costume designer Jess Goldstein, lighting designer Stephen Strawbridge and sound designer Brian Ronan. The production will feature music and lyrics by Michael Starobin, choreography by Rob Ashford and musical direction by Charles Sundquist.
